The chain lever hoist is complementary to the electric hoist - it is driven by human power and is ideal for lifting, pulling and bundling in scenarios where there is no power supply, limited space or where fine adjustments are required.
Core difference: hand lever VS hand pull
It is easy to confuse it with "hand chain hoist" in daily life. The core difference depends on the operation method:
· Lever hoist: controlled by reciprocating the handle. The advantage is that fine adjustment is precise, it can be used tilted or horizontally (such as traction equipment), and when no load is used, the quick clutch device can be used to directly pull out the chain to reset it. ·Hand chain hoist: controlled by pulling the hand sprocket chain. It can only be lifted vertically and the speed is relatively fixed.
